Reasonable scheduling can significantly reduce total energy consumption in flexible job shops. A batch splitting flexible job shop scheduling model for energy saving under alternative process plans is proposed,in terms of flexible job shops with the characteristic of large variety of workpiece,large quantities of batch size and flexibility of process plans. The characteristic of energy consumption composition of workpiece machining is analyzed,and then the batch splitting flexible job shop scheduling model is established,with the optimization objectives of minimizing energy consumption and makespan. Finally the model is solved based on Multi-objective simulated algorithm,verifying the validity of the model by comparing the algorithm optimization scheduling with experimental scheduling.
